Overview of Lucid Diagnostics Inc.
Lucid Diagnostics Inc. is a commercial-stage medical diagnostics company specializing in cancer prevention, with a primary focus on early detection of esophageal precancer and cancer. Utilizing state-of-the-art next-generation sequencing (NGS) and DNA methylation analyses, Lucid offers advanced diagnostic solutions for patients suffering from g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D). The company is devoted to serving the millions of individuals affected by chronic heartburn and acid reflux, conditions that may predispose them to esophageal adenocarcinoma.
Innovative Technologies and Product Portfolio
At the heart of Lucid Diagnostics’ operations are its breakthrough products: the EsoGuard Esophageal DNA Test and the EsoCheck Esophageal Cell Collection Device. The EsoGuard test employs a proprietary method that evaluates methylation at specific sites on key genes in esophageal cells, including cyclin-A1 and vimentin. This innovative approach leverages NGS to deliver precise molecular insights, significantly improving the early detection potential in high-risk patient populations. Meanwhile, the EsoCheck device enables a rapid, noninvasive, in-office cell collection procedure, ensuring samples are protected and representative of the targeted esophageal tissue.

Business Model and Market Strategy
Operating as a subsidiary of a larger medical technology organization, Lucid Diagnostics generates revenue through multiple avenues including traditional claims submissions, direct contracting initiatives, and specialty programs such as those in the concierge medicine and employer markets. By offering a contractually guaranteed revenue model alongside its evidence-based diagnostic solutions, the company is strategically positioned within the competitive landscape. Lucid’s emphasis on securing broad reimbursement and Medicare coverage for its EsoGuard test underscores its commitment to making early cancer detection accessible to a wide array of at-risk patients.

Lucid Diagnostics announced that the updated American College of Gastroenterology (ACG) clinical guideline supports esophageal precancer screening using its EsoGuard DNA Test. This represents a shift towards nonendoscopic screening methods, which are less invasive and can significantly increase screening rates for at-risk patients. The proposed Medicare Local Coverage Determination by Palmetto GBA's MolDX Program is also notable, allowing public comment before a meeting on May 10, 2022. These developments aim to reduce preventable esophageal cancer deaths in the U.S., especially among the GERD patient population.

PAVmed Inc. (Nasdaq: PAVM, PAVMZ) reported a business update and preliminary financial results for the year ended December 31, 2021. Key highlights include a significant increase in EsoGuard tests processed, reaching 303 in Q4 2021, a 50% sequential and nearly 200% annual growth. However, revenues for EsoGuard were only $0.3 million for Q4 and $0.5 million for the year. Operating expenses totaled approximately $54.3 million for 2021, resulting in a GAAP net loss of $50.6 million. The company had $77.3 million in cash at year-end and plans to raise up to $50 million through a new equity facility with Cantor Fitzgerald.
Lucid Diagnostics, a cancer prevention diagnostics company, reported its preliminary financial results for 2021, showcasing significant growth, particularly in EsoGuard testing volume, which rose nearly 200% year-over-year. The company processed 303 tests in Q4 2021, highlighting a 50% sequential increase. Operating expenses were about $27.3 million for the year, resulting in a net loss of $28.1 million. Lucid maintains a strong cash position of $53.7 million and has plans for further expansion in sales and testing programs. A conference call will provide additional insights at 4:30 PM EDT today.
Lucid Diagnostics Inc. (Nasdaq: LUCD) announces the enrollment of the first patient in a Department of Defense-funded study at the Cleveland VA. The study investigates the effectiveness of the EsoGuard Esophageal DNA Test for early detection of esophageal precancer in GERD patients. EsoGuard, shown to be 90% sensitive and specific, aims to improve screening efficiency and reduce unnecessary endoscopies. The study will enroll up to 100 patients and compare traditional endoscopy with EsoGuard testing, assessing its impact on screening rates and cost-effectiveness within the VA system.
Lucid Diagnostics has launched Lucid Test Centers in Seattle, Portland, and Boise, offering a non-invasive test to detect esophageal precancer for patients with chronic heartburn. These centers utilize the EsoCheck device to collect surface esophageal cells for the EsoGuard DNA test, aiming to prevent esophageal cancer through early detection. The rollout reflects an expansion of their EsoGuard commercialization strategy, building on the success of existing centers.
PAVmed Inc. (Nasdaq: PAVM, PAVMZ) announces successful implantation of its PortIO Intraosseous Infusion System in three patients in Barranquilla, Colombia. This marks the first human use of the device in a first-in-human clinical study approved for up to 40 patients. All implantations were successful, with no complications reported. The device aims to provide maintenance-free vascular access, addressing issues associated with existing devices that require regular maintenance and can lead to serious complications. The addressable market for PortIO is estimated at over $500 million.
